President Reagan opposed the PATCO strike because:
AlekseyPX

Answer:

1) the strike was illegal.

2) He fired those who did not obey his order to return to work.

Explanation:

President Reagan opposed the PATCO strike because: the strike was illegal.

Reagan responded to the PATCO strike by firing those who did not obey his order to return to work.
